At the IBC2009, PlayBox Technology will showcase its Edge Server, the centerpiece of the company’s unattended automated remote playout solutions that enable the full operation and monitoring of distant broadcast playout. It can use the Internet as the link for all content delivery, control and monitoring. Customizable to fit user requirements, single- and multichannel operation and full equipment redundancy are available. The automated remote playout solution allows the complete localization of content branding, including commercials, station IDs, multilingual audio, subtitles and graphics. This makes possible low-cost local playout from any network operation’s location.
